Smokers already more than pay for their healthcare so punishing them further is silly. Not only is their lifetimehealthcare cheaper, because smoking disqualifies you from many procedures and kills most users right around retirement age before the expensive age-related care becomes common, but the sin-tax collected from smokers in most countries is larger than the average lifetime medical care cost. It's basically taxing people for saving everybody else money. |
